      Originally posted by smitty3268 View Post
      Is this the first cards of a new generation that AMD has fully supported on linux at launch? I could be forgetting some, but this feels like an achievement.

      As someone who loudly complained about how slow AMD was at supporting RDNA 2 cards, congratulations on getting RDNA 3 out properly.
      We've had pre-launch upstream support since polaris (polaris, vega, navi1,2,3). It's always a little tricky because kernel schedules are never aligned to product schedules.
